Position Summary

As a Project Engineer within our Hydrology & Hydraulics division, your responsibilities will include:

  • Conducting hydrologic and hydraulic evaluations of intricate drainage systems to support development initiatives.
  • Designing and analyzing stormwater management solutions, including detention basins, open channels, and sewer systems.
  • Performing floodplain assessments and mitigation studies.
  • Assisting in the creation of technical documentation and cost assessments.
  • Conducting site visits to assess existing conditions and verify third-party survey accuracy.
  • Representing WGA at industry events and engaging with the community.
  • Collaborating with technical support and Land Development teams under the guidance of the H&H Project Manager.
  • Scheduling project milestones and deliverables.
  • Collecting, organizing, and analyzing relevant data.
  • Maintaining organized project documentation and references.
  • Utilizing computer modeling for system analysis.
  • Developing and reviewing specifications and contract drawings.
  • Working closely with project leaders and task team members.

Educational Requirements

  • A degree in Civil Engineering with up to three years of relevant experience.
  • Engineer in Training (EIT) certification obtained or scheduled for examination.
  • Familiarity with AutoCAD is advantageous.
  • Experience with Microsoft Office Suite is essential.
  • Exposure to HEC-HMS, HEC-RAS, and GIS software is preferred.
  • Familiarity with general drainage and hydrology engineering design is a plus.
